Dupixent setup improves despite some lower-quality upside – Dupixent growth was largely demand-driven, although a
favorable US gross-to-net adjustment supported the quarter and is not expected to recur in 2H26. The Sanofi Development
Balance was fully repaid after reducing collaboration revenue by $530M in 1H26, allowing Regeneron to record its full profit
share from 3Q26. This reinforces our prior view that Dupixent remains Regeneron’s principal earnings-growth engine.
Sanofi discussions offer optionality, with structure unresolved – The strategic rationale appears strongest for Dupixent
lifecycle programs, where inclusion in the alliance would leverage existing development, commercial and contracting
infrastructure. Both parties appear aligned on a coordinated lifecycle strategy, but the original agreement dates back nearly 2
decades ago and any revision must reflect Regeneron’s expanded capabilities. Scope, governance and economics remain
unresolved; hence, we assign no incremental value today.
